/*
|
||||
* Utility hook for columnar tables.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
static void
|
||||
ColumnarProcessUtility(PlannedStmt *pstmt,
|
||||
const char *queryString,
|
||||
ProcessUtilityContext context,
|
||||
ParamListInfo params,
|
||||
struct QueryEnvironment *queryEnv,
|
||||
DestReceiver *dest,
|
||||
QueryCompletionCompat *completionTag)
|
||||
{
|
||||
Node *parsetree = pstmt->utilityStmt;
|
||||
|
||||
if (IsA(parsetree, IndexStmt))
|
||||
{
|
||||
IndexStmt *indexStmt = (IndexStmt *) parsetree;
|
||||
|
||||
/*
|
||||
* We should reject CREATE INDEX CONCURRENTLY before DefineIndex() is
|
||||
* called. Erroring in callbacks called from DefineIndex() will create
|
||||
* the index and mark it as INVALID, which will cause segfault during
|
||||
* inserts.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
if (indexStmt->concurrent)
|
||||
{
|
||||
Relation rel = relation_openrv(indexStmt->relation,
|
||||
ShareUpdateExclusiveLock);
|
||||
if (rel->rd_tableam == GetColumnarTableAmRoutine())
|
||||
{
|
||||
ereport(ERROR, (errcode(ERRCODE_FEATURE_NOT_SUPPORTED),
|
||||
errmsg("indexes not supported for columnar tables")));
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
RelationClose(rel);
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
PrevProcessUtilityHook(pstmt, queryString, context,
|
||||
params, queryEnv, dest, completionTag);
|
||||
}
